The word "响起" is a verb-object compound formed by combining the character 响 (xiǎng), meaning "to make a sound" or "sound", with the character 起 (qǐ), meaning "to rise" or "to begin". In this construction, 起 acts as a directional complement that indicates the inception or emergence of the action denoted by 响. Therefore, the combined term 响起 literally means "for a sound to rise up" or "to begin sounding", and is commonly used to describe sounds (like alarms, music, or applause) starting to ring out or resonate in a space.

Word Definition - 响起

xiǎng qǐ (of a sound) to come forth; (of a sound source) to ring out; to sound; to go off
